''Longisquama'' is characterized by distinctive integumentary structures along its back. The
holotype A holotype is a single physical example (or illustration) of an organism, known to have been used when the species (or lower-ranked taxon) was formally described. It is either the single such physical example (or illustration) or one of seve ...
(specimen PIN 2584/4) is the only known fossil preserving these appendages projecting from the back of an associated skeleton. It has seven appendages radiating in a fan-like pattern, but the tips are not preserved. PIN 2584/9 preserves five complete appendages spaced close together. PIN 2584/6 preserves two long, curved appendage running side by side. Other specimens, such as PIN 2585/7 and FG 596/V/1, preserve only one appendage. These structures are long and narrow throughout most of their lengths, and angle backward near the tip to give the appearance of a

. The proximal straight section is divided into three longitudinal lobes: a smooth lobe on either side and a transversely ridged lobe running between them. The middle ridged lobe is made up of raised "rugae" and deep "interstices", which Sharov compared to

s. The distal section is thought to be an extension of the middle and anterior lobes of the proximal section. While the anterior lobe widens in the distal section, the posterior lobe of the proximal section narrows until it ends at the base of the distal section. In addition, an "anterior flange" appears about two-thirds the way up the proximal section and continues to the tip of the distal section. Both lobes in the distal section are ridged and separated by a grooved axis. In some specimens, the rugae of either lobe in the distal section line up with each other, while in other specimens they do not. Some specimens have straight rugae projecting perpendicular to the axis, while others have rugae that curve in an S-shape. One specimen of ''Longisquama'', PIN 2584/5, has small spines projecting from the axis of the distal section. The holotype skeleton shows each structure attaching to a vertebral spine. These anchorage points are visible as raised knobs. The base of each appendage is slightly convex, unlike the flattened shape of the rest of the structure. The convex shape may be evidence that the base of each structure was tubular in life, anchoring like other integumentary structures such as mammalian hair or avian feathers into a follicle. Moreover, the proximity of each structure to its corresponding vertebra suggests that a thick layer of soft tissue, possibly including a follicle, surrounded each base.

A 2012 re-examination of the fossil found that the presence of fenestrae in the skull crucial to classification as an archosaur could not be confirmed; in fact, a section of the skull in one of the fossil slabs that had previously been used to justify the presence of antorbital fenestrae does not contain any actual bone. This study concluded that none of the proposed classifications of ''Longisquama'' could be confirmed or refuted using the available evidence. Debate over bird origins

The questions relating to the reptilian classification of ''Longisquama'' and to the exact function of the 'long scales' relate to a wider debate about the origin of birds, and whether they are descended from dinosaurs.
